oracle积累空间
iteye_7988
这个作者很懒,什么都没留下…
展开
-
some all any用法
[quote][size=medium]用some,any和all对子查询中返回的多行结果进行处理。下面我们来简单介一下这几个关键词的含义。Some在此表示满足其中一个的意义,是用or串起来的比较从句。Any也表示满足其中一个的意义,也是用or串起来的比较从句,区别是any一般用在非“=”的比较关系中,这也很好理解,英文中的否定句中使用any肯定句中使用sone,这一点是一样的。A...原创 2010-09-26 16:57:11 · 129 阅读 · 0 评论 -
cursor 与refcursor及sys_refcursor的区别
[quote]一、显式cursor 显式是相对与隐式cursor而言的,就是有一个明确的声明的cursor。显式游标的声明类似如下(详细的语法参加plsql ref doc ): cursor cursor_name (parameter list) is select ... 游标从declare、open、fetch、close是一个完整的生命旅程。当然了一个这样的游标...原创 2010-10-31 17:47:46 · 69 阅读 · 0 评论 -
oracle sql实现 累乘
[quote][color=red]方法一:[/color]使用窗口函数SUM OVER,用对数相加来模拟乘法操作。SQL> select empno,ename,sal 2 from emp 3 where deptno=10; EMPNO ENAME SAL---------- ---------- ---------...原创 2010-11-06 21:21:06 · 1762 阅读 · 0 评论 -
NVL,NVL2,NULLIF,COALESCE
[code="java"]Oracle中一类函数是通用函数。主要有:NVL,NVL2,NULLIF,COALESCE,这几个函数用在各个类型上都可以。下面简单介绍一下几个函数的用法。在介绍这个之前你必须明白什么是oracle中的空值null1.NVL函数NVL函数的格式如下:NVL(expr1,expr2)含义是:假如oracle第一个参数为空那么显示第...原创 2010-05-14 13:41:21 · 89 阅读 · 0 评论 -
oracle函数积累
[quote]时间日期:[url]http://hi.baidu.com/wuhui_home/blog/item/c8021824cb26f72fd4074232.html[/url][/quote][code="java"]DECODE的语法: DECODE(value,if1,then1,if2,then2,if3,then3,...,else)表示如果value等于if1...原创 2010-05-14 13:50:04 · 64 阅读 · 0 评论 -
oracle DBLink
[size=large][color=red]一、错误 ORA-02019:connection description for remote database not found[/color][/size]1、可以用dblink 全称/简称 进行反问;2、设置alter system set global_names =true/false;3、clob字段:[quote]...原创 2010-11-18 21:09:29 · 96 阅读 · 0 评论 -
Oracle用imp导入 用户表时选择表空间的问题
[quote][color=blue][size=small]【imp导入 用户表时选择表空间的问题】[/size][/color][/quote][code="java"] 在一个数据库里把一个用户A的在表空间AA上的表用exp导出到exp.dmp文件中,再把它导入到另一台机器上的数据库里,这时她用的是用户B,默认表空间是BB,但是用imp导入时我们发现表是导入到了B用户下,但是...原创 2010-12-16 18:04:19 · 729 阅读 · 0 评论 -
oracle 查询表的基本信息
[color=red]查询某前缀的所有表;[/color][code="java"]select * from tab where upper(tname) like 'RP%'[/code][code="java"] 因为Oracle项目某些模块的数据结构设计没有严格按照某规范设计,所以只能从数据库中查询数据结构,需要查询的信息如下:字段名称、数据类型、是否为空、默认值、主...原创 2010-12-16 21:19:14 · 410 阅读 · 0 评论 -
网址集
imp/exp详解:[url]http://www.360doc.com/content/10/0427/22/4571_25196414.shtml[/url]原创 2010-06-24 14:08:14 · 65 阅读 · 0 评论 -
oracle10g listener.ora配置文件
[code="java"]# listener.ora Network Configuration File: E:\oracle\product\10.2.0\db_1\network\admin\listener.ora# Generated by Oracle configuration tools.SID_LIST_LISTENER = (SID_LIST = ...原创 2010-06-24 15:43:20 · 578 阅读 · 0 评论 -
PL/SQL开发中动态SQL的使用方法
[quote]在PL/SQL开发过程中,使用SQL,PL/SQL可以实现大部份的需求,但是在某些特殊的情况下,在PL/SQL中使用标准的SQL语句或DML语句不能实现自己的需求,比如需要动态建表或某个不确定的操作需要动态执行。这就需要使用动态SQL来实现。本文通过几个实例来详细的讲解动态SQL的使用[/quote][quote]一般的PL/SQL程序设计中,在DML和事务控制的语句中可以直...原创 2010-10-31 17:44:23 · 60 阅读 · 0 评论 -
oracle 同义词 优点
[size=large] Oracle数据库中提供了同义词管理的功能。同义词是数据库方案对象的一个别名,经常用于简化对象访问和提高对象访问的安全性。在使用同义词时,Oracle数据库将它翻译成对应方案对象的名字。与视图类似,同义词并不占用实际存储空间,只有在数据字典中保存了同义词的定义。在Oracle数据库中的大部分数据库对象,如表、视图、同义词、序列、存储过程、函数、JAVA类、包等等,数...原创 2010-10-29 15:28:03 · 435 阅读 · 0 评论 -
oracle中rank(),dense_rank(), partition, over()
[quote][size=large][color=red]聚合函数RANK 和 dense_rank 主要的功能是计算一组数值中的排序值。在9i版本之前,只有分析功能(analytic ),即从一个查询结果中计算每一行的排序值,是基于order_by_clause子句中的value_exprs指定字段的。其语法为:RANK ( ) OVER ( [query_partition_...原创 2010-09-28 19:49:50 · 135 阅读 · 0 评论 -
oracle 10g正则表达式
[quote][size=large][color=red]oracle的正则表达式(10g才可以用)[/color][/size][size=large][color=green]oracle的正则表达式(regular expression)简单介绍目前,正则表达式已经在很多软件中得到广泛的应用,包括*nix(Linux, Unix等),HP等操作系统,PHP,C#,Java等...原创 2010-10-07 13:54:22 · 59 阅读 · 0 评论 -
delete与truncate的区别
在我带的某个Project中,在开发阶段需要Reload相同的Data到Oracle中来进行测试,因此需要不断的删除数据,简单的Delete操作似乎就OK了,但其实不然。我们到知道建表的时候需要Tablespace,Data有Data的Tablespace,Index有Index的Tablespace,而Oracle自身的Log,Archive也有自己的Tablespace,简单的Delete操作...2010-03-15 16:11:22 · 67 阅读 · 0 评论 -
数据库的优化
[quote][color=red]优化策略 [/color] 为了保证Oracle数据库运行在最佳的性能状态下,在信息系统开发之前就应该考虑数据库的优化策略。优化策略一般包括服务器操作系统参数调整、数据库参数调整、网络性能调整、应用程序SQL语句分析及设计等几个方面,其中应用程序的分析与设计是在信息系统开发 分析评价Oracle数据库性能主要有数据库吞吐量、数据库用...2010-03-15 17:24:13 · 109 阅读 · 0 评论 -
sql查询总结
[quote]sql查询方式总结简单查询、选择行查询、生成总结查询(进行分组,计算过滤查询)1,检索表中所有列select * from 2,检索表中特定列select from 3,重排列顺序select cloumn_3,cloumn_1 from 4,用单引号加入字符串select cloumn_3,cloumn_1 '所要加的字段名' fr...2010-03-15 17:27:12 · 119 阅读 · 0 评论 -
oracle的工作机制
[quote][color=red]ORACLE的工作机制-1[/color] 我们从一个用户请求开始讲,ORACLE的简要的工作机制是怎样的,首先一个用户进程发出一个连接请求,如果使用的是主机命名或者是本地服务命中的主机名使用的是机器名(非IP地址),那么这个请求都会通过DNS服务器或HOST文件的服务名解析然后传送到ORACLE监听进程,监听进程接收到用户请求后会采取...2010-03-15 17:31:51 · 84 阅读 · 0 评论 -
oracle的连接方式讨论
[size=small][quote]这一阶段在做数据库的移植。(sql server 2000—〉oracle)。对于前台asp程序的影响之一就是数据库连接方式。就我的体会和问题和大家讨论一下:(1)采用odbc的oracle in home92,效果不好。因为它不支持稍大的存储过程,不过它可以支持含有系统游标的过程(含有open cursor-name for select ...)...2010-03-15 18:26:28 · 105 阅读 · 0 评论 -
SQL 连接 JOIN 例解(左连接,右连接,全连接,内连接,交叉连接,自连接) ...
现在在这写写关于它们的作用假设有如下表:一个为投票主表,一个为投票者信息表~记录投票人IP及对应投票类型,左右连接实际说是我们联合查询的结果以哪个表为准~1:如右接连 right join 或 right outer join:我们以右边voter表为准,则左表(voteMaster)中的记录只有当其ID在右边(voter)中存在时才会显示出来,如上图,左边中ID为3.4.5.6因为这些ID右表中...2010-03-15 19:28:13 · 77 阅读 · 0 评论 -
oracle基础
一、字符说明:1.char 定长 最大2000字符 分配之后如果你没有用到指定的大小将以空格补全(效率高--如:查询)2.varchar2 变长 可以根据你的字符来自动分配大小 (oracle中推荐)3.clob 字符型大对象最大4G 4000字符以上选用4.number 数字类型 -10的-38次方到10的38次方 可以表示整数和小数 number(...2010-03-16 21:08:23 · 56 阅读 · 0 评论 -
忘记oracle密码
[size=large][color=red]1、控制面板->管理工具->服务 中打开 OracleOraHome92TNSListener服务 和OracleServiceORACLE(ORACLE可能在具体的系统中名称不一样,他与你装Oracle时指定的名称有关)服务 2.打开运行cmd3.输入sqlplus "/ as sysdba"4.alter use...原创 2010-06-28 17:41:15 · 165 阅读 · 0 评论